Song of the Forest

Song of the Forest is a 3rd-level transmutation available to Druid, Ranger, Wizard.

You attune your senses to the natural world, so that you detect every sound that occurs within 60 feet: wind blowing through branches, falling leaves, grazing deer, trickling streams, and more. You can clearly picture the source of each sound in your mind. The spell gives you tremorsense out to a range of 10 feet. In addition, you have advantage on Wisdom (Perception) checks that rely on hearing. Creatures that make no noise or that are magically silent cannot be detected by this spell’s effect.

Song of the forest functions only in natural environments; it fails if cast underground, in a city, or in a building that isolates the caster from nature (GM’s discretion).

Ritual Focus. If you expend your ritual focus, the spell also gives you blindsight out to a range of 30 feet.
